    Blood money: Harvey's De motu cordis as an exercise in accounting.Michael J. Neuss - 2018 - British Journal for the History of Science 51 (2):181-203.
    William Harvey's famous quantitative argument fromDe motu cordis about the circulation of blood explained how a small amount of blood could recirculate and nourish the entire body, upending the Galenic conception of the blood's motion. This paper argues that the quantitative argument drew on the calculative and rhetorical skills of merchants, including Harvey's own brothers. Modern translations ofDe motu cordisobscure the language of accountancy that Harvey himself used. Like a merchant accounting for credits and debits, intake and output, goods and (...)

  5. Epiphänomenalismus.Beate Krickel - 2023 - In Vera Hoffmann-Kolss & Nicole Rathgeb (eds.), Handbuch Philosophie des Geistes. J.B. Metzler.
    Die Kernthese des Epiphänomenalismus ist, dass das Mentale keine kausale Wirksamkeit besitzt. Es ist bloßes Beiwerk zu den ansonsten rein physischen Vorgängen in der Welt. Wenn wir zum Beispiel Schmerztabletten nehmen, weil wir Kopfschmerzen haben, ist nicht das bewusste Erleben des Schmerzes die Ursache für den Griff nach den Schmerztabletten. Unser Verhalten wird vielmehr durch die dem Schmerz zugrunde liegenden physischen und neuronalen Prozesse verursacht.

    A problem with explaining the electron configuration of scandium.Geoffrey R. H. Neuss - 2021 - Foundations of Chemistry 23 (2):239-245.
    The statements and arguments based on experimental evidence used to support the claim that the 3d sub-level is below the 4s sub-level in scandium are examined. The flaw in all the arguments is that they assume the order in which the 3d and 4s sub-levels arrange remains the same in both the neutral atom and in its ions. Analysis of the ground and excited states of atomic spectra shows that as the number of electrons relative to the nuclear charge increases, (...)

  28. Saving the mutual manipulability account of constitutive relevance.Beate Krickel - 2018 - Studies in History and Philosophy of Science Part A 68:58-67.
    Constitutive mechanistic explanations are said to refer to mechanisms that constitute the phenomenon-to-be-explained. The most prominent approach of how to understand this constitution relation is Carl Craver’s mutual manipulability approach to constitutive relevance. Recently, the mutual manipulability approach has come under attack (Leuridan 2012; Baumgartner and Gebharter 2015; Romero 2015; Harinen 2014; Casini and Baumgartner 2016). Roughly, it is argued that this approach is inconsistent because it is spelled out in terms of interventionism (which is an approach to causation), whereas (...)
